Elizabeth Hurley’s recent Instagram posts have generated significant buzz, showcasing her in a vibrant red bikini from her own swimwear line. The "Blaze Bikini," featuring gold chain-link details, has quickly become a focal point of admiration. Hurley’s choice to model her designs at 59 years old challenges conventional beauty standards and promotes body confidence. The suit is available for $88 per piece from Elizabeth Hurley Beach. This visual statement underscores her brand’s message of empowerment and self-acceptance. Her social media presence continues to drive engagement, with fans and media outlets celebrating her ageless style and confidence.
